Men's Tennis drops 5-4 decision at No. 35 Denison

Elan Dantus playing tennis.
Photo by Junfu Han

GRANVILLE, Ohio - The Kalamazoo College men's tennis team lost 5-4 at No. 35 Denison University on Saturday.

In addition to being nationally ranked the host Big Red are ranked ninth in the region while Kalamazoo is ranked tenth.

Kalamazoo led 2-1 after doubles, but Denison responded with four wins in singles to win the match. The Big Red won both singles matches that went to three sets, including the clincher at six.

Robert Hudson and Eric De Witt won 8-4 at two doubles while Allen Vinson and Ricardo DelOlmo-Parrado won by the same score at three.

Elan Dantus (6-1, 6-3) and Branden Metzler (6-4, 6-1) won quickly at three and one singles, respectively, but Denison won the final four matches for the win.

Kalamazoo is off until March 19 when the Hornets travel to Georgia for a pair of matches at Rhodes.
